User Tag List

Страница 280 из 458 ПерваяПервая ... 276277278279280281282283284 ... ПоследняяПоследняя
Показано с 2,791 по 2,800 из 4576

Тема: ДВК (и всё, что с ними связано)

  1. #2791

    Регистрация
    13.12.2013
    Адрес
    г. Санкт-Петербург
    Сообщений
    3,072
    Спасибо Благодарностей отдано 
    37
    Спасибо Благодарностей получено 
    81
    Поблагодарили
    65 сообщений
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    Во-вторых, посмотрел на реализацию загрузки Абсолютного Загрузчика с перфоленты. По команде 176560L с адреса 157500 размещается сам перфоленточный абсолютный загрузчик, с адреса 157744 пересылается полноценная программа "начальный загрузчик", а не тот хвостик от нее, который грузился под микро-ODT Э-60, ну, и происходит запуск с 157744.
    AFZ, а почему именно с 176560L?, это-же адрес последовательного порта.
    И как понять "полноценная" программа? Что там может быть напихано?

    Цитата Сообщение от AFZ Посмотреть сообщение
    Или, если вместо абс. загрузчика используется собственная программа, допустим, на компакт-кассете, подаем команду 177500L, а на кассете первая запись - тот самый самодельный загрузчик. То же самое можно сделать и для загрузки с компорта 176560, я когда-то делал такое...
    А вот здесь поподробней пожалуйста. Это что-то типа TU58?

    Цитата Сообщение от AFZ Посмотреть сообщение
    не знаю, то это или нет.
    Да это неофициальная 093* для КМД. В 8 книге Преснухина 093 официальная упомянута как для КУВТ-ДВК (не для КМД). Вот эту интересно было-бы найти.
    Последний раз редактировалось MiX; 10.05.2015 в 09:05.

  2. #2791
    С любовью к вам, Yandex.Direct
    Размещение рекламы на форуме способствует его дальнейшему развитию

  3. #2792

    Регистрация
    02.03.2015
    Адрес
    г. Караганда, Казахстан
    Сообщений
    2,321
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    225
    Поблагодарили
    177 сообщений
    Mentioned
    17 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от MiX Посмотреть сообщение
    AFZ, а почему именно с 176560L?, это-же адрес последовательного порта.
    Потому, что надо указывать адрес существующего (отвечающего на Q-Bus) устройства. Загружать таким образом в эмуляторе нечего, но поразглядывать содержимое ОЗУ - самое то.
    Цитата Сообщение от MiX Посмотреть сообщение
    И как понять "полноценная" программа? Что там может быть напихано?
    Полноценная программа начальной загрузки с ПЛ - это вот:

    Скрытый текст

    Код:
    Load = 37400
    . = 37744
    START:  MOV     device,R1
    Loop:   MOV     #.-LOAD+2,R2
    ENABLE: INC     @R1
    PWAIT:  TSTB    @R1
            BPL     PWAIT
            MOVB    2(R1),LOAD(R2)
    	INC	LOOP+2
    BRNCH:  BR      LOOP
    DEVICE: 0  ; здесь надо записать адрес регистра состояния устройства, 
                     ; откуда загружаемся.
            .END
    [свернуть]

    Располагается в последних 14 словах памяти. Позиционно независима с дискретностью в 256 байт (128 слов), т.е. ячейка DEVICE в младшем байте адреса должна иметь 376. Ее задача - загрузить абсолютный загрузчик.

    На машинках с пультом (той же Э-100/25) ее полагалось в кодах вводить с пульта. На LSI-11/03 и ее клоне Э-60, действия, которые выполняет эта программа, перенесли в микро-ODT, а в ДВК, как мы видим, приняли свое оригинальное решение.

    Подробности можно посмотреть на http://retropc.org/soderjanie_149.html (только что нашел).
    Цитата Сообщение от MiX Посмотреть сообщение
    А вот здесь поподробней пожалуйста. Это что-то типа TU58?
    Нет, это устрйство CT:, был ли у него DEC-овский прототип и, если был, то как его звали - не знаю. Подробности про его СМ-овский вариант СМ 5211 можно посмотреть по той же ссылке.
    Цитата Сообщение от MiX Посмотреть сообщение
    Да это неофициальная 093* для КМД.
    То есть у меня то же самое? Мне тогда обещали что-то совсем выдающееся...
    Последний раз редактировалось AFZ; 10.05.2015 в 14:17.
    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)

  4. #2793

    Регистрация
    27.05.2009
    Адрес
    СССР, Новосибирск
    Сообщений
    5,850
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    289
    Поблагодарили
    233 сообщений
    Mentioned
    30 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    На машинках с пультом (той же Э-100/25) ее полагалось в кодах вводить с пульта.
    Не нужно с пульта вводить. Достаточно стандартным эмулятором пульта загрузить абсолютный загрузчик с перфоленты, а уже им грузить LDA.
    PDP-11/83, Электроника МС0511 (УК-НЦ), DECserver 90M
    Q-Bus: H9278-A, DLV11-J, DZQ11, DHV11, DELQA-M, LPV11, CQD-420/TM, DRV11
    PMI: KDJ11-BF, MSV11-JE
    VT220, CM7209

  5. #2794

    Регистрация
    02.03.2015
    Адрес
    г. Караганда, Казахстан
    Сообщений
    2,321
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    225
    Поблагодарили
    177 сообщений
    Mentioned
    17 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от form Посмотреть сообщение
    Не нужно с пульта вводить. Достаточно стандартным эмулятором пульта загрузить абсолютный загрузчик с перфоленты, а уже им грузить LDA.
    Это на продвинутых машинках, где этот эмулятор пульта есть. А на древних бездисковыых этого эмулятора нет, как класса. Собственно, на хрена нужна ПЛОС, если есть диски? Перфоленточная ОС в работе - строго от безысходности, ни один нормальный человек, имея под рукой машинку с дисками и той же RT-11, не станет программировать, используя ПЛОС. Естественно, не считая развлечений, типа "Плпробую-ка я по приколу попрограммировать под ПЛОСом". А для машинок с единственным органом управления в виде пульта, в упомянутом мной руководстве даже подробно расписано, какие надо нажимать кнопки.
    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)

  6. #2795

    Регистрация
    27.05.2009
    Адрес
    СССР, Новосибирск
    Сообщений
    5,850
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    289
    Поблагодарили
    233 сообщений
    Mentioned
    30 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    Это на продвинутых машинках, где этот эмулятор пульта есть.
    Скажем проще, это на любой Э100/25 (речь шла о нем) где есть ПЗУшка независимо от продвинутости и дисков (то есть просто на любой я думаю)

    ---------- Post added at 20:53 ---------- Previous post was at 20:52 ----------

    Цитата Сообщение от AFZ Посмотреть сообщение
    какие надо нажимать кнопки
    Ну пульт в старых унибусных машинах везде одинаково работал, там ничего сложного. И команды в эмуляторе пульта построены по той же логике.
    Последний раз редактировалось form; 10.05.2015 в 17:57.
    PDP-11/83, Электроника МС0511 (УК-НЦ), DECserver 90M
    Q-Bus: H9278-A, DLV11-J, DZQ11, DHV11, DELQA-M, LPV11, CQD-420/TM, DRV11
    PMI: KDJ11-BF, MSV11-JE
    VT220, CM7209

  7. #2796

    Регистрация
    02.03.2015
    Адрес
    г. Караганда, Казахстан
    Сообщений
    2,321
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    225
    Поблагодарили
    177 сообщений
    Mentioned
    17 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от form Посмотреть сообщение
    Скажем проще, это на любой Э100/25 (речь шла о нем) где есть ПЗУшка независимо от продвинутости и дисков (то есть просто на любой я думаю)
    Вероятно, на ранних машинках ПЗУ таки не было. Его же надо было прошивать проволокой через феритовые сердечники. Микрокод еще шили, а на программы, ИМХО, в те времена не замахивались. Клонов PDP-11 тех времен (конец 70-х) я не видел, а вот трансформаторное ПЗУ микрокода СМ-1 помню хорошо. А электронные ПЗУ появились позже, по крайней мере в серийной продукции.
    Последний раз редактировалось AFZ; 10.05.2015 в 20:01.
    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)

  8. #2797

    Регистрация
    27.05.2009
    Адрес
    СССР, Новосибирск
    Сообщений
    5,850
    Спасибо Благодарностей отдано 
    9
    Спасибо Благодарностей получено 
    289
    Поблагодарили
    233 сообщений
    Mentioned
    30 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    Вероятно, на ранних машинках ПЗУ таки не было
    Все может быть, но вживую таковых не видел.
    PDP-11/83, Электроника МС0511 (УК-НЦ), DECserver 90M
    Q-Bus: H9278-A, DLV11-J, DZQ11, DHV11, DELQA-M, LPV11, CQD-420/TM, DRV11
    PMI: KDJ11-BF, MSV11-JE
    VT220, CM7209

  9. #2798

    Регистрация
    13.12.2013
    Адрес
    г. Санкт-Петербург
    Сообщений
    3,072
    Спасибо Благодарностей отдано 
    37
    Спасибо Благодарностей получено 
    81
    Поблагодарили
    65 сообщений
    Mentioned
    4 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    То есть у меня то же самое? Мне тогда обещали что-то совсем выдающееся...
    Не совсем, по адресу 1EA0 слово заполнено единицами. Но по моему это не относится к программе.

    Цитата Сообщение от AFZ Посмотреть сообщение
    Перфоленточная ОС в работе - строго от безысходности
    Вот здесь я не согласен. Перфолента используется там, где невозможно использовать другие носители. Например из-за эл. магнитных полей силовых установок, агрессивности сред итд. Да и по долговечности перфоленту можно хоть через >100 лет прочитать без потери какой либо информации.
    Как-то вот так...

  10. #2799

    Регистрация
    02.03.2015
    Адрес
    г. Караганда, Казахстан
    Сообщений
    2,321
    Спасибо Благодарностей отдано 
    35
    Спасибо Благодарностей получено 
    225
    Поблагодарили
    177 сообщений
    Mentioned
    17 Post(s)
    Tagged
    0 Thread(s)

    По умолчанию

    2 All: Вот последняя порцайка инфы из моей коллекции РР1. https://yadi.sk/d/suQLcDgygZ4jw Все остальное уже выложено.

    Это программа графического протокола KeyGP для КЦГД-182. Занимает две РР-ки - 183 и 184, вместе с РЕ2-182 обеспечивает полноценный графический адаптер с векторной графикой, тормозной только. Вроде-бы АДОСовский Бэйсик умел пользовать графику KeyGP, были еще какие-то программы, но, в общем-то, вещь, скажем прямо, малополезная.

    В принципе, все прошивки КЦГД просятся в один РЕ-мулятор, если, конечно, на нем есть переключатель, которым можно рулить содержимым. Воткнуть его (мулятор) вместо имеющейся 181/182 и переключать: чтобы просто поработать в текстовом режиме, включить одну 182, чтобы запустить какую-то из массы графических программ для КЦГД-181, включить одну 181, а захочется поиграть с KeyGP - включить все три - 182, 183 и 184. Адрес 183-й прошивки 120000 (0xA000), 184-й - 140000. Если кто не знает, 181/182 - 100000. Адрес, если что, виден в .hex-файле.
    Последний раз редактировалось AFZ; 11.05.2015 в 18:05.
    Кто мешает тебе выдумать порох непромокаемый? (К.Прутков, мысль № 133)

  11. #2800

    Регистрация
    08.10.2005
    Адрес
    Москва
    Сообщений
    14,394
    Спасибо Благодарностей отдано 
    1,702
    Спасибо Благодарностей получено 
    2,219
    Поблагодарили
    873 сообщений
    Mentioned
    69 Post(s)
    Tagged
    1 Thread(s)

    По умолчанию

    Цитата Сообщение от AFZ Посмотреть сообщение
    Это программа графического протокола KeyGP для КЦГД-182.
    Есть ли какой-либо софт для КЦГД, который использует 183 и 184, и который можно запустить с ними и посмотреть?

Страница 280 из 458 ПерваяПервая ... 276277278279280281282283284 ... ПоследняяПоследняя

Информация о теме

Пользователи, просматривающие эту тему

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)

Похожие темы

  1. Видеорежимы и работа с ними
    от icebear в разделе Программирование
    Ответов: 23
    Последнее: 26.07.2005, 12:55
  2. Видеорежимы и работа с ними
    от icebear в разделе Несортированное железо
    Ответов: 3
    Последнее: 21.07.2005, 11:49
  3. Ответов: 0
    Последнее: 25.06.2005, 23:14

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•